Brown Dough Dumplings with Fruit Filling

Prep: 35min
| Servings: 4 | Cook: 10min

Ingredients

  • 250 ml milk
  • 1 tbsp butter
  • a pinch of salt
  • 350 g flour
  • 1 egg
  • 4 plums
  • 4 Apricots
  • 100 g raspberries
  • 1 apple

Instructions

  1. 1.

    Heat the milk, butter and salt, then add the flour while stirring; work the dough with a wooden spoon until it lifts from the pot’s bottom.

  2. 2.

    Let the brown dough cool occasionally, then fold in the egg until the dough is smooth and elastic.

  3. 3.

    Roll out the dough on a floured surface to about 0.5 cm thickness, cut circles of roughly 8 cm diameter, and fill each with pitted plums, apricots, diced apple and raspberries.

  4. 4.

    Close the dough around the fruit and shape into dumplings.

  5. 5.

    Bring a large pot of lightly salted water (about 4 L) to a boil, add the dumplings and simmer for about 8 minutes; stir occasionally so they don’t stick to the bottom.

  6. 6.

    Remove, drain and serve dusted with powdered sugar.
